Subject: [PATCH v2 5/6] arm64: dts: qcom: Add basic devicetree support for SM8350 SoC
Date: Wed, 27 Jan 2021 18:00:53 +0530	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20210127123054.263231-6-vkoul@kernel.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20210127123054.263231-1-vkoul@kernel.org>

Add basic devicetree support for Qualcomm Technologies, Inc SM8350 SoC.
This adds gcc, pinctrl, reserved memory, uart, cpu nodes for this SoC.

di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sm8350.dtsi b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sm8350.dtsi
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..29af0b931690
--- /dev/null
+++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sm8350.dtsi
@@ -0,0 +1,499 @@
+// SPDX-License-Identifier: BSD-3-Clause
+/*
+ * Copyright (c) 2020, Linaro Limaited
+ */
+
+#include <dt-bindings/interrupt-controller/arm-gic.h>
+#include <dt-bindings/clock/qcom,rpmh.h>
+#include <dt-bindings/mailbox/qcom-ipcc.h>
+#include <dt-bindings/power/qcom-aoss-qmp.h>
+#include <dt-bindings/power/qcom-rpmpd.h>
+#include <dt-bindings/soc/qcom,rpmh-rsc.h>
+
+/ {
+	interrupt-parent = <&intc>;
+
+	#address-cells = <2>;
+	#size-cells = <2>;
+
+	chosen { };
+
+	clocks {
+		xo_board: xo-board {
+			compatible = "fixed-clock";
+			#clock-cells = <0>;
+			clock-frequency = <38400000>;
+			clock-output-names = "xo_board";
+		};
+
+		sleep_clk: sleep-clk {
+			compatible = "fixed-clock";
+			clock-frequency = <32000>;
+			#clock-cells = <0>;
+		};
+	};
+
+	cpus {
+		#address-cells = <2>;
+		#size-cells = <0>;
+
+		CPU0: cpu@0 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"qcom,kryo685";
+			reg = <0x0 0x0>;
+			enable-method = "psci";
+			next-level-cache = <&L2_0>;
+			L2_0: l2-cache {
+			      compatible = "cache";
+			      next-level-cache = <&L3_0>;
+				L3_0: l3-cache {
+				      compatible = "cache";
+				};
+			};
+		};
+
+		CPU1: cpu@100 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"qcom,kryo685";
+			reg = <0x0 0x100>;
+			enable-method = "psci";
+			next-level-cache = <&L2_100>;
+			L2_100: l2-cache {
+			      compatible = "cache";
+			      next-level-cache = <&L3_0>;
+			};
+		};
+
+		CPU2: cpu@200 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"qcom,kryo685";
+			reg = <0x0 0x200>;
+			enable-method = "psci";
+			next-level-cache = <&L2_200>;
+			L2_200: l2-cache {
+			      compatible = "cache";
+			      next-level-cache = <&L3_0>;
+			};
+		};
+
+		CPU3: cpu@300 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"qcom,kryo685";
+			reg = <0x0 0x300>;
+			enable-method = "psci";
+			next-level-cache = <&L2_300>;
+			L2_300: l2-cache {
+			      compatible = "cache";
+			      next-level-cache = <&L3_0>;
+			};
+		};
+
+		CPU4: cpu@400 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"qcom,kryo685";
+			reg = <0x0 0x400>;
+			enable-method = "psci";
+			next-level-cache = <&L2_400>;
+			L2_400: l2-cache {
+			      compatible = "cache";
+			      next-level-cache = <&L3_0>;
+			};
+		};
+
+		CPU5: cpu@500 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"qcom,kryo685";
+			reg = <0x0 0x500>;
+			enable-method = "psci";
+			next-level-cache = <&L2_500>;
+			L2_500: l2-cache {
+			      compatible = "cache";
+			      next-level-cache = <&L3_0>;
+			};
+
+		};
+
+		CPU6: cpu@600 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"qcom,kryo685";
+			reg = <0x0 0x600>;
+			enable-method = "psci";
+			next-level-cache = <&L2_600>;
+			L2_600: l2-cache {
+			      compatible = "cache";
+			      next-level-cache = <&L3_0>;
+			};
+		};
+
+		CPU7: cpu@700 {
+			device_type = "cpu";
+			compatible = "qcom,kryo685";
+			reg = <0x0 0x700>;
+			enable-method = "psci";
+			next-level-cache = <&L2_700>;
+			L2_700: l2-cache {
+			      compatible = "cache";
+			      next-level-cache = <&L3_0>;
+			};
+		};
+	};
+
+	firmware {
+		scm: scm {
+			compatible = "qcom,scm-sm8350", "qcom,scm";
+			#reset-cells = <1>;
+		};
+	};
+
+	memory@80000000 {
+		device_type = "memory";
+		/* We expect the bootloader to fill in the size */
+		reg = <0x0 0x80000000 0x0 0x0>;
+	};
+
+	pmu {
+		compatible = "arm,armv8-pmuv3";
+		interrupts = <GIC_PPI 7 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+	};
+
+	psci {
+		compatible = "arm,psci-1.0";
+		method = "smc";
+	};
+
+	reserved_memory: reserved-memory {
+		#address-cells = <2>;
+		#size-cells = <2>;
+		ranges;
+
+		hyp_mem: memory@80000000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x80000000 0x0 0x600000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		xbl_aop_mem: memory@80700000 {
+			no-map;
+			reg = <0x0 0x80700000 0x0 0x160000>;
+		};
+
+		cmd_db: memory@80860000 {
+			compatible = "qcom,cmd-db";
+			reg = <0x0 0x80860000 0x0 0x20000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		reserved_xbl_uefi_log: memory@80880000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x80880000 0x0 0x14000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		smem_mem: memory@80900000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x80900000 0x0 0x200000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		cpucp_fw_mem: memory@80b00000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x80b00000 0x0 0x100000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		cdsp_secure_heap: memory@80c00000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x80c00000 0x0 0x4600000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_camera_mem: mmeory@85200000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x85200000 0x0 0x500000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_video_mem: memory@85700000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x85700000 0x0 0x500000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_cvp_mem: memory@85c00000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x85c00000 0x0 0x500000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_adsp_mem: memory@86100000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x86100000 0x0 0x2100000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_slpi_mem: memory@88200000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x88200000 0x0 0x1500000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_cdsp_mem: memory@89700000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x89700000 0x0 0x1e00000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_ipa_fw_mem: memory@8b500000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x8b500000 0x0 0x10000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_ipa_gsi_mem: memory@8b510000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x8b510000 0x0 0xa000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_gpu_mem: memory@8b51a000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x8b51a000 0x0 0x2000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_spss_mem: memory@8b600000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x8b600000 0x0 0x100000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_modem_mem: memory@8b800000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0x8b800000 0x0 0x10000000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		hyp_reserved_mem: memory@d0000000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0xd0000000 0x0 0x800000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		pil_trustedvm_mem: memory@d0800000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0xd0800000 0x0 0x76f7000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		qrtr_shbuf: memory@d7ef7000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0xd7ef7000 0x0 0x9000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		chan0_shbuf: memory@d7f00000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0xd7f00000 0x0 0x80000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		chan1_shbuf: memory@d7f80000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0xd7f80000 0x0 0x80000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+
+		removed_mem: memory@d8800000 {
+			reg = <0x0 0xd8800000 0x0 0x6800000>;
+			no-map;
+		};
+	};
+
+	smem: qcom,smem {
+		compatible = "qcom,smem";
+		memory-region = <&smem_mem>;
+		hwlocks = <&tcsr_mutex 3>;
+	};
+
+	soc: soc@0 {
+		#address-cells = <2>;
+		#size-cells = <2>;
+		ranges = <0 0 0 0 0x10 0>;
+		dma-ranges = <0 0 0 0 0x10 0>;
+		compatible = "simple-bus";
+
+		gcc: clock-controller@100000 {
+			compatible = "qcom,gcc-sm8350";
+			reg = <0x0 0x00100000 0x0 0x1f0000>;
+			#clock-cells = <1>;
+			#reset-cells = <1>;
+			#power-domain-cells = <1>;
+			clock-names = "bi_tcxo", "sleep_clk";
+			clocks = <&rpmhcc RPMH_CXO_CLK>, <&sleep_clk>;
+		};
+
+		ipcc: mailbox@408000 {
+			compatible = "qcom,sm8350-ipcc", "qcom,ipcc";
+			reg = <0 0x00408000 0 0x1000>;
+			interrupts = <GIC_SPI 229 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+			interrupt-controller;
+			#interrupt-cells = <3>;
+			#mbox-cells = <2>;
+		};
+
+		qupv3_id_1: geniqup@9c0000 {
+			compatible = "qcom,geni-se-qup";
+			reg = <0x0 0x009c0000 0x0 0x6000>;
+			clock-names = "m-ahb", "s-ahb";
+			clocks = <&gcc 121>,
+				 <&gcc 122>;
+			#address-cells = <2>;
+			#size-cells = <2>;
+			ranges;
+			status = "disabled";
+
+			uart2: serial@98c000 {
+				compatible = "qcom,geni-debug-uart";
+				reg = <0 0x0098c000 0 0x4000>;
+				clock-names = "se";
+				clocks = <&gcc 83>;
+				pinctrl-names = "default";
+				pinctrl-0 = <&qup_uart3_default_state>;
+				interrupts = <GIC_SPI 604 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+				#address-cells = <1>;
+				#size-cells = <0>;
+				status = "disabled";
+			};
+		};
+
+		tcsr_mutex: hwlock@1f40000 {
+			compatible = "qcom,tcsr-mutex";
+			reg = <0x0 0x01f40000 0x0 0x40000>;
+			#hwlock-cells = <1>;
+		};
+
+		pdc: interrupt-controller@b220000 {
+			compatible = "qcom,sm8350-pdc", "qcom,pdc";
+			reg = <0 0x0b220000 0 0x30000>, <0 0x17c000f0 0 0x60>;
+			qcom,pdc-ranges = <0 480 40>, <40 140 14>, <54 263 1>,   <55 306 4>,
+					  <59 312 3>, <62 374 2>,  <64 434 2>,   <66 438 3>,
+					  <69 86 1>,  <70 520 54>, <124 609 31>, <155 63 1>,
+					  <156 716 12>;
+			#interrupt-cells = <2>;
+			interrupt-parent = <&intc>;
+			interrupt-controller;
+		};
+
+		aoss_qmp: qmp@c300000 {
+			compatible = "qcom,sm8350-aoss-qmp";
+			reg = <0 0x0c300000 0 0x100000>;
+			interrupts-extended = <&ipcc IPCC_CLIENT_AOP IPCC_MPROC_SIGNAL_GLINK_QMP
+						     IRQ_TYPE_EDGE_RISING>;
+			mboxes = <&ipcc IPCC_CLIENT_AOP IPCC_MPROC_SIGNAL_GLINK_QMP>;
+
+			#clock-cells = <0>;
+			#power-domain-cells = <1>;
+		};
+
+		tlmm: pinctrl@f100000 {
+			compatible = "qcom,sm8350-tlmm";
+			reg = <0 0x0f100000 0 0x300000>;
+			interrupts = <GIC_SPI 208 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+			gpio-controller;
+			#gpio-cells = <2>;
+			interrupt-controller;
+			#interrupt-cells = <2>;
+			gpio-ranges = <&tlmm 0 0 203>;
+
+			qup_uart3_default_state: qup-uart3-default-state {
+				rx {
+					pins = "gpio18";
+					function = "qup3";
+				};
+				tx {
+					pins = "gpio19";
+					function = "qup3";
+				};
+			};
+		};
+
+		intc: interrupt-controller@17a00000 {
+			compatible = "arm,gic-v3";
+			#interrupt-cells = <3>;
+			interrupt-controller;
+			reg = <0x0 0x17a00000 0x0 0x10000>,     /* GICD */
+			      <0x0 0x17a60000 0x0 0x100000>;    /* GICR * 8 */
+			interrupts = <GIC_PPI 9 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+		};
+
+		timer@17c20000 {
+			compatible = "arm,armv7-timer-mem";
+			#address-cells = <2>;
+			#size-cells = <2>;
+			ranges;
+			reg = <0x0 0x17c20000 0x0 0x1000>;
+			clock-frequency = <19200000>;
+
+			frame@17c21000 {
+				frame-number = <0>;
+				interrupts = <GIC_SPI 8 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>,
+					     <GIC_SPI 6 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+				reg = <0x0 0x17c21000 0x0 0x1000>,
+				      <0x0 0x17c22000 0x0 0x1000>;
+			};
+
+			frame@17c23000 {
+				frame-number = <1>;
+				interrupts = <GIC_SPI 9 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+				reg = <0x0 0x17c23000 0x0 0x1000>;
+				status = "disabled";
+			};
+
+			frame@17c25000 {
+				frame-number = <2>;
+				interrupts = <GIC_SPI 10 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+				reg = <0x0 0x17c25000 0x0 0x1000>;
+				status = "disabled";
+			};
+
+			frame@17c27000 {
+				frame-number = <3>;
+				interrupts = <GIC_SPI 11 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+				reg = <0x0 0x17c27000 0x0 0x1000>;
+				status = "disabled";
+			};
+
+			frame@17c29000 {
+				frame-number = <4>;
+				interrupts = <GIC_SPI 12 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+				reg = <0x0 0x17c29000 0x0 0x1000>;
+				status = "disabled";
+			};
+
+			frame@17c2b000 {
+				frame-number = <5>;
+				interrupts = <GIC_SPI 13 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+				reg = <0x0 0x17c2b000 0x0 0x1000>;
+				status = "disabled";
+			};
+
+			frame@17c2d000 {
+				frame-number = <6>;
+				interrupts = <GIC_SPI 14 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+				reg = <0x0 0x17c2d000 0x0 0x1000>;
+				status = "disabled";
+			};
+		};
+
+		apps_rsc: rsc@18200000 {
+			label = "apps_rsc";
+			compatible = "qcom,rpmh-rsc";
+			reg = <0x0 0x18200000 0x0 0x10000>,
+				<0x0 0x18210000 0x0 0x10000>,
+				<0x0 0x18220000 0x0 0x10000>;
+			reg-names = "drv-0", "drv-1", "drv-2";
+			interrupts = <GIC_SPI 3 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>,
+				     <GIC_SPI 4 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>,
+				     <GIC_SPI 5 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
+			qcom,tcs-offset = <0xd00>;
+			qcom,drv-id = <2>;
+			qcom,tcs-config = <ACTIVE_TCS  2>, <SLEEP_TCS   3>,
+					  <WAKE_TCS    3>, <CONTROL_TCS 1>;
+
+			rpmhcc: clock-controller {
+				compatible = "qcom,sm8350-rpmh-clk";
+				#clock-cells = <1>;
+				clock-names = "xo";
+				clocks = <&xo_board>;
+			};
+
+		};
+	};
+
+	timer {
+		compatible = "arm,armv8-timer";
+		interrupts = <GIC_PPI 13 (GIC_CPU_MASK_SIMPLE(8) | I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_LOW)>,
+			     <GIC_PPI 14 (GIC_CPU_MASK_SIMPLE(8) | I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_LOW)>,
+			     <GIC_PPI 11 (GIC_CPU_MASK_SIMPLE(8) | I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_LOW)>,
+			     <GIC_PPI 12 (GIC_CPU_MASK_SIMPLE(8) | I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_LOW)>;
+	};
+};
